Goldman Sachs removed Oracle (NASDAQ: ORCL) from its Conviction Buy List but maintained a Buy rating and raised its price target from $37 to $39.

While Goldman sees upside to estimates in coming quarters given easier compares and moderating declines in the hardware business, they said the magnitude of upside risk has moderated somewhat near-term.

Shares of Oracle closed at $34.94 yesterday, with a 52 week range of $25.33-$35.40.
